I like your type: Describe and invoke Web services based on service type
WSDL tools and techniques My previous Web Services column focused on describing a Web service according to business classifications or geographic regions—categories meaningful to business professionals or administrators. In this article, I focus on describing a Web service according to…
Reports made easy with JasperReports
The open source JasperReports uses XML templates for your reporting needs Generating reports is a common, if not always glamorous, task for programmers. In the past, report generation has largely been the domain of large commercial products such as Crystal…
Manage your software with the Java Product Versioning Specification
An introduction to component versioning with Java Many of us are familiar with how to find version information in Windows-like applications. At startup, we’re often greeted with a splash screen that identifies the vendor, the product name, and usually its…
Transform data into Web applications with Cocoon
Use Java to implement logic in Cocoon You might have heard some of the recent buzz about Cocoon from the Apache Software Foundation. Now in its third year of development, Cocoon has gradually matured from a simple XSL (Extensible Stylesheet…
Publish and find UDDI tModels with JAXR and WSDL
Work with WSDL, JAXR, and UDDI Imagine you are a travel agent and frequently book cruise ship vacations. To offer your customers choice, you must maintain an up-to-date list of exotic destinations. In the past, you could have gathered this…
Boosting visibility
Metrics Builder puts business users in control of BI data — at a price See correction below IDEALLY, BUSINESS MANAGERS should be able to analyze company performance without having to first call in a SWAT team of programmers and DBAs.…
Building toward BPM
Technological hurdles to enterprisewide performance analytics are many IN THE SCRAMBLE to bring accountability and profitability back to the corporate world, BPM (business performance management) is gaining momentum in the BI (business intelligence) world. The basic idea is to tie…
Sybase announces availability of PowerDesigner 9.5 tool
SYBASE THIS WEEK announced availability of PowerDesigner 9.5, a new version of its modeling and design tool that supports multiple modeling techniques within one graphical environment. Version 9.5 features a business process model allowing business owners and IT staff to…
Managing data the XML way
XML documents, and the ability to transform them, are vital to the business Web The XPath and XSLT techniques I mentioned last week will become as fundamental to this generation of developers as SQL was to the last. Likewise XQuery,…
EMC manages your data
CTO Mark Lewis discusses the state of the storage market and the importance of protecting data EMC IS A leader in the field of storing and managing information, and Mark Lewis, executive vice president of new ventures and CTO, believes…